GG App features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    GG App offers a clean and intuitive interface that makes it easy for users to navigate and find games or community features.
  • Comprehensive Game Library
    The app provides an extensive library of games, ensuring users can find detailed information and reviews on a wide variety of titles across different platforms.
  • Social Features
    Users can interact with fellow gamers through social features, including sharing reviews, game recommendations, and participating in discussions.
  • Personalized Recommendations
    GG App offers tailored game recommendations based on user preferences and past interactions, enhancing the gaming discovery experience.

s3-lambda features and specs

  • Batch processing of S3 objects
    s3-lambda provides a straightforward way to perform batch operations on large numbers of S3 objects, enabling map, filter, and reduce-style processing over entire S3 buckets or prefixes without writing boilerplate code.
  • Familiar functional API
    The library uses a functional programming paradigm with operations like map, filter, and reduce, making it intuitive for JavaScript developers to process S3 objects using patterns they already know.
  • Built-in concurrency control
    s3-lambda handles parallel processing of S3 objects with configurable concurrency, allowing users to control how many operations run simultaneously and avoid overwhelming AWS resources or hitting rate limits.
  • Context-aware operations
    The library provides a context object within each operation that includes useful metadata about the current object being processed, simplifying access to S3 object properties during transformations.
  • Easy integration with Lambda
    Designed to work seamlessly within AWS Lambda functions, making it straightforward to set up event-driven, serverless pipelines for processing large volumes of S3 data without managing infrastructure.

Possible disadvantages of s3-lambda

  • Unmaintained project
    The repository appears to be no longer actively maintained, with limited recent commits and unresolved issues, which raises concerns about long-term reliability, security patches, and compatibility with newer AWS SDK versions.
  • Limited documentation
    The project's documentation is relatively sparse, lacking comprehensive examples, edge case handling guidance, and detailed API references, which can make it challenging for new users to adopt effectively.
  • AWS SDK version dependency
    The library depends on an older version of the AWS SDK for JavaScript, which may conflict with projects using the newer AWS SDK v3 and could miss out on performance improvements and features in updated SDKs.
  • Limited error handling flexibility
    The built-in error handling mechanisms are relatively basic, and handling partial failures or implementing sophisticated retry logic for individual object operations requires additional custom code from the developer.
  • Narrow scope of functionality
    The library is tightly focused on S3 object processing and does not integrate with other AWS services or provide utilities beyond basic map/filter/reduce operations, limiting its usefulness in more complex data pipeline scenarios.
